This job role can be based in London, Ipswich or Cheltenham. (5 days office based). Monday-Friday (37.5 hours per week). You must be able to obtain DV clearance in order to start this role. You will need to have lived in the UK for 10 years+ to obtain this.What you’ll be doing As a Data Analyst in Cyber Processing and Data Science, you will: Data Analysis. Plan, execute and report on analytical tasking relating to the most advanced threats on our networks. Customer contact. Liaise with analytical customers to understand their requirements, develop our relationship and provide world class service. Report Writing. Produce relevant, timely and actionable reporting on your analysis, complying with information handling policies and procedures. Peer Reviews. Give and receive feedback on analytical techniques and reports to share knowledge and uphold the highest standards. Continual Professional Development. Make use of training resources, events and subject matter experts to further a relentless pursuit of knowledge. Essential Skills Data AnalysisProgramming/ScriptingData StorytellingRequirements AnalysisGrowth MindsetWhat we'd like to see on your CV Essential Data Analysis. You will have an inquisitive mindset and a drive to pursue understanding of data. You may be familiar with SQL, Python, Scala or Spark. Programming/Scripting. You will have used scripting languages to process data, develop automation or write proof of concept code. You may be familiar with Python, Scala, JavaScript, C++ or Bash. Data Storytelling. You will have written analytical reports to communicate your findings to both technical and non-technical audiences. You may have experience of presenting or public speaking. Desirable Big Data. You may have experience with big data platforms, or complex and interlinked datasets. Networking. You may have knowledge of networking principles such as the OSI model and the TCP/IP suite. Cyber or related field. You may have experience in cyber security or a related field.
